What Is a 5 Yard Dumpster and Who Uses It?
A 5 yard dumpster is one of the smallest roll-off container sizes available. It holds roughly five cubic yards of debris. To picture that, think of a small pickup truck bed filled about three times over.
Additionally, this size is ideal for jobs that generate a moderate amount of waste without the volume of a major renovation. It fits neatly in driveways, parking spots, and tight job sites. That makes it especially popular in older Phoenix neighborhoods where space can be limited.
Common Uses for Small Dumpsters on Contractor Jobs
Contractors across the greater Phoenix area use compact dumpsters for a variety of focused tasks. Here are some of the most common:
- Bathroom or kitchen tile removal — Tile and grout debris adds up fast.
- Drywall demo on small walls — Even a single room generates heavy waste.
- Flooring tear-out in one room — Old carpet, vinyl, or laminate piles up quickly.
- Window or door replacement — Old frames and packaging need somewhere to go.
- Minor roofing patch work — Shingle debris from spot repairs is manageable but bulky.
- Landscaping trimmings — Branches, shrubs, and desert plants can fill a small bin fast.

When a Larger Dumpster Makes More Sense
Of course, not every job fits a small bin. Here’s when you should consider stepping up in size:
- Full kitchen or bathroom gut jobs — Cabinets, countertops, and drywall add significant volume.
- Multi-room flooring removal — Volume grows quickly across larger square footage.
- Full roof tear-offs — Shingles are heavy and bulky. A 20 or 30 yard dumpster is often better.
- New construction debris — Lumber, drywall, and packaging require more space.
- Whole-home cleanouts — Furniture and appliances take up a lot of room fast.

Tips for Contractors Renting a Dumpster in Phoenix
Renting a dumpster for a contractor job is straightforward. However, a few smart habits can save you time and money. Here are some practical tips:
- Estimate your debris before booking. Walk through the project and think about volume and weight, not just the type of waste.
- Book early when possible. Same-day delivery is available, but scheduling ahead ensures you get the size you need exactly when you need it.
- Keep heavy materials like concrete and tile at the bottom. This improves weight distribution and makes pickup easier.
- Don’t overfill. Debris should not exceed the top rim of the dumpster. Overfilled loads can be a safety hazard and may delay pickup.
- Know what can’t go in. Hazardous materials like paint, chemicals, asbestos, and tires are not accepted in roll-off dumpsters.
- Confirm placement before delivery. Make sure the drop zone is clear and accessible for the delivery truck.

What Can and Cannot Go in a Contractor Dumpster
Knowing what’s allowed helps you avoid fees and delays. Most construction and renovation debris is accepted without issue.
Generally Accepted Materials
- Drywall and plaster
- Wood, lumber, and framing materials
- Roofing shingles and felt paper
- Carpet, vinyl, and laminate flooring
- Tile, grout, and ceramic materials
- Cabinets and non-hazardous fixtures
- Landscaping debris and desert brush
- Concrete and masonry in small amounts
Materials That Are NOT Accepted
- Paint, solvents, and liquid chemicals
- Asbestos-containing materials
- Tires and batteries
- Propane tanks or pressurized containers
- Medical or biohazardous waste
- Electronics with hazardous components

Do I need a permit to place a dumpster in Phoenix or Scottsdale?
If the dumpster stays on private property like a driveway or job site lot, a permit is usually not required. However, placing one on a public street or city right-of-way may require a permit from your local municipality. Check with the City of Scottsdale or your local Phoenix-area city office to confirm requirements for your specific location.
